Mongolian costume is one of the most representative costumes among Chinese ethnic minorities.
It is famous for its unique design, exquisite craftsmanship and rich cultural connotations.
Among them, the traditional costume of Mongolian men - Mongolian robe, has a high artistic value and historical significance.
The Mongolian robe originated from the life of ancient nomadic peoples and is a kind of clothing with long robes as the basic style.
Its characteristics are wide and comfortable, suitable for free movement on the grassland.
The design inspiration of the Mongolian robe comes from nature, such as blue symbolizing the sky, white symbolizing snow, black symbolizing night, etc.
In addition, the Mongolian robe also adopts various patterns and decorative elements, such as embroidery, brocade, edging, etc.
, which all reflect the pursuit of beauty and awe of nature by the Mongolian people.
In history, the Mongolian robe was once the official costume of the Mongolian Empire and an indispensable part of the daily life of the Mongolian people.
Today, although modern lifestyles have changed people's dressing habits, the Mongolian robe is still widely used in various occasions, such as weddings, celebrations, performances, etc.
At the same time, it has become an important part of traditional Chinese culture, representing the multi-culture and rich history of the Chinese nation.
